Flash the latest nightly. I stuck with 7.0.3 for awhile, but out of interest of a certain feature, I began flashing the nightlies.
For me, they have been very stable; I haven't had any significant issues. So, its MY opinion that you should flash the latest nightly, and from that point forward, flash them whenever they contain something of interest to you.
When upgrading from 7.0.3 to the nightlies, I only wiped cache and dalvik cache as to not lose my settings. I have had no issue doing that, and that is all that I wipe when flashing any subsequent nightly.
Whatever you decide, I hope the issues you are having get solved.
There is the new CM 7.1 RC1 out which I just flashed yesterday. Hasn't been a lot of talk about on here. Seems to be a bit more stable than 7.03 to me. You have to do a full wipe when installing it, it can't be flashed over 7.0.3 as it has the 2.3.4 framework. I used ROM Manager to download and install it along with a fresh install of gapps.

[Q] Revert(downgrade) from CM9 to CM7

Can someone please help me take my nook color back to cm7. I was running cm7 and I was loving it. I decided to give cm9 a shoot, and think it really lags with cm9, So I want to take it back to cm7. Any instructions or link would be greatly appreciated.
It's the same like upgrading from CM7 to cm9.
First you download the rom that you want to install and you have it available.
Then you reboot in recovery, you format system/wipe data and cache partition.
Then you install the rom and this is it.
